rick hamell wrote: > > > machine, I've removed FBSD from my Windows machine, but still have the > > boot manager loading. I tried SYS'ing from a bootup floppy, but that > > didn't do it. Please help! :) > > Use dos fdisk then type fdisk /mbr If he has a large drive, wouldn't that install a bad mbr. I think he needs to use the Win 9x "Emergency Startup Disk" to do the "fdisk /mbr".
